Илья Никитин

http://tvzavr.ru, python, erlang, html, обоработка естественных языков, aлгоритмы, нагруженные сайтыБэкенд разработчикФулстек разработчик
Не ищу работу
Возраст: 32 года
Опыт работы: 11 лет и 2 месяца
Регистрация: 24.01.2012
Последний визит: 1 год назад
Местоположение: Россия, Москва
Дополнительно: готов к удаленной работе
Профессиональные навыки: PythonErlang/OTPУправление проектами
Войдите, чтобы посмотреть контакты пользователя

Обо мне

A well‑organised and motivated IT developer with excellent academic background and technical skills seeks the possibility to become a part of a team in an international technological company. I represent extra combination of theoretical knowledge and practical experience and at the same time being a quick learner I am very flexible and open‑minded. I highly appreciate efficiency at work and thus I am fully responsible for the results. I am looking for the position for my further development as a highly‑qualified specialist and simultaneously due to integration with the firm to bring benefit to the company and improve my own skills and widen horizons.

Programming Languages

JavaScript, Python, Erlang, PyRex, Shell Scripting, SQL (PostgreSQL, MySql dialects), XSL, PERL, C\C++, C#, Java, Scheme, F# and OcaML, PHP.

Operating Systems

  • Linux:CentOS (v.5-7), Fedora (v.16-20), Ubuntu (v.7-14), Gentoo.
  • Other Unix:Alpha True64, DragonFly and other FreeBSD-based.
  • Windows:Windows XP/Vista/07, Windows Server 2003 and 2008.


Green Threads (Gevent as part of Libev), Posix Threds, MPI, OpenMP. STL; ODBC, Hibernate, Linq SQL; Qt4, wX, Tk; AJAX, Commet, HLS\HDS\PDL, Web-sockets; TCP\HTTP-parsing; Nginx, Apache, Lighttpd, Phantom-Server.

Mark-up Languages

HTML, CSS, LESS, DoT, LaTeX, MarkDown. Jinja, etc.


  • Server-side: Django, Flask, Tornado, SQL Alchemy, NumPy, SciPy, Cowboy, MochiWeb.
  • Client-side: QooxDoo (≈ ExtJS), AngularJS, ReactJS KnockoutJS, etc.


UML, DFD, IDEF, Design patterns, MVC, MVVM, Functional Programming Techniques.


Extreme programming, Scrum, Store-pointing, Management skills.


MySql, PostgreSQL, Redis, MemcashedDB, Mnesia. Click-House DB.

Other skills

A good code reader. Architect skills. Information systems and database design. Algorithm design and analysis skills. Deep re-factoring skills. Skills in Unix server administration.

Computer Science Theory. Image and video analysis. Natural Languages processing. Skills in writing scientific articles. Basic skills in graphic design. Public speaking and teaching skills.

Опыт работы

  • Компания, которая развивает самую популярную в России поисковую систему и десятки других сервисов
    МоскваБолее 5000 сотрудников
    Крутой разработчик
    Сентябрь 2014 — По настоящее время (8 лет и 1 месяц)
    Architect, team lead back-end developer and front-end developer. Projects: Event tracker for controlling global setting changes and packages deploys; pub-sub system with specific logic. API and human interface for managing ad statistics. Technologies: REST API with Python; PERL (Core logic); human interface with Django; Distributed MySql and Click House DB; in-memory data management (joins); JavaScript with AngularJS framework at front-end.
  • ТиВиЗавр
    Август 2011 — По настоящее время (11 лет и 2 месяца)
    Август 2011 — По настоящее время (11 лет и 2 месяца)
    Architect, back-end developer and front-end developer. Projects: Fast ad delivering API for players and rich interface application (RIA). Engine for Informative portal for Russian Ministry of Emergency. Technologies: C\C++ for serialising XML\XSLT; PostgreSQL and Mnesia DB; Erlang; Web-sockets; own DSL for ad logic; JSON API for RIA with Qooxdoo Framework at front-end; C\C++ for HTML generation.

Высшее образование